township
town|ship /t'aʊnʃɪp/ (townships)
1 [N-COUNT]
In South Africa, a township was a town where only black people lived.
...the South African township of Soweto.
2 [N-COUNT]
In the United States and Canada, a township is an area of land, especially a part of a county which is organized as a unit of local government.
